How to fill out available scholarships:
01
Research and identify scholarships: Start by searching online databases, scholarship websites, and visiting college or university financial aid offices to find available scholarships. Make a list of scholarships that you meet the eligibility criteria for.
02
Read and understand the requirements: Carefully review the eligibility requirements, application instructions, and deadlines for each scholarship. Ensure that you fulfill all the criteria before proceeding with the application.
03
Gather necessary documents: Collect all the documents required for the scholarship application, such as transcripts, recommendation letters, personal statements, and proof of financial need. Make sure to keep multiple copies of each document in case they are requested by multiple scholarship programs.
04
Prepare a compelling application: Tailor your application materials to each scholarship. Write a compelling personal statement or essay that showcases your achievements, goals, and the reasons why you deserve the scholarship. Request recommendation letters from teachers, mentors, or employers who can attest to your abilities.
05
Be mindful of deadlines: Mark the deadlines of each scholarship you are applying for and create a personal schedule to stay on top of them. Submit your applications well before the deadline to avoid any last-minute issues or technical difficulties.
06
Follow the instructions: Pay close attention to the application instructions and ensure that you have provided all the required information accurately. Double-check your application for any errors or missing details before submitting it.
07
Submit the application: Submit the completed application along with all the required documents through the designated method, whether it is online, by mail, or in-person. Keep a copy of the application for your records.
08
Follow up and track progress: After submitting your applications, keep track of the progress by noting down any confirmation emails or reference numbers. If you haven't heard back by the mentioned timeframe, consider following up with the scholarship provider to inquire about the status of your application.
09
Reapply and explore more opportunities: Scholarship applications are not a one-time process. Even if you do not receive a particular scholarship, continue to search for and apply to new opportunities. Stay updated with deadlines and requirements to maximize your chances of securing financial aid for your education.
